About Jocelyn M. Beach
Jocelyn M. Beach is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and Surgery, having authored 27 papers that have together received 764 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Aortic aneurysm repair treatments (11 papers), Cerebrovascular and Carotid Artery Diseases (7 papers) and Cardiac, Anesthesia and Surgical Outcomes (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(333 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(418 citations) and Surgery (486 citations). Jocelyn M. Beach has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Italy. Frequent co-authors include Daniel G. Clair, Eugene H. Blackstone, Jeevanantham Rajeswaran, Brian P. Griffin, Thomas H. Marwick, Lars G. Svensson, Tomislav Meštrović, Joseph F. Sabik, Douglas R. Johnston and A. Marc Gillinov. Their work appears in journals such as New England Journal of Medicine,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and Journal of the American College of Cardiology.
